The Fuquay-Varina Woman’s Club Easter Parade! The Easter Parade is held at the Fuquay-Varina Arts Center and is a contest for all ages. Contestants make a decorative hat or basket with a spring theme to be displayed and judged with prizes awarded for creativity in each category. Wake Up and Read! Fuquay-Varina Woman’s Club will be taking donations for Wake Up and Read in February. We will have donation boxes in the Fuquay-Varina Arts Center to accept your new or gently used children’s books for kids from infant to 5th grade. Backpack Buddies! Fuquay-Varina Woman’s Club is collecting food donations for two area schools. We collect foods for kids and families (no glass and no perishables). Backpack buddies combats food insecurity in our schools and provides enough for siblings and their families that are likely food insecure as well.


District and State Art Festivals: The art that won at the Fuquay-Varina Arts Festival in January is traveling to the District Art Festival in February, and then the winners at District will travel on to the State Art Festival in March.
